Modular robots can change between different configurations to adapt to complex and dynamic environments. Therefore, performing accurate and efficient changes to modular robot system, known as the self-reconfiguration problem, is essential. Existing reconfiguration algorithms are based on discrete motion primitives. However, freeform modular robots are connected without alignment and their motion space is continuous, making existing reconfiguration methods infeasible. In this work, we design a parallel distributed self-reconfiguration algorithm based on multi-agent reinforcement learning for freeform modular robots. We introduce a collaboration mechanism into the reinforcement learning to avoid conflicts in continuous action spaces. Simulations show that our algorithm reduces conflicts and improves effectiveness compared to the baselines.
